Blue Jackets Rally from Two-Goal Deficit to Defeat Utah in Overtime

Columbus secures a 3-2 victory with Zach Werenski's overtime goal, handing Utah its fourth consecutive loss.

  • Zach Werenski scored 1:01 into overtime on a 2-on-0 breakaway, sealing the Columbus Blue Jackets' comeback win over the Utah Hockey Club.
  • Utah held a 2-0 lead early in the third period with goals from Nick Schmaltz and Alexander Kerfoot, but they failed to maintain the advantage for the fourth straight game.
  • Kirill Marchenko and Kent Johnson scored in the third period to tie the game, capitalizing on defensive miscues by Utah.
  • Columbus goaltender Danil Tarasov made 34 saves, while Utah's Karel Vejmelka stopped 20 shots in a losing effort.
  • Utah's penalty kill remained strong, neutralizing a four-minute Blue Jackets power play in the first period, but costly turnovers and lapses in the third period and overtime proved decisive.
